BBC Asian Network hosts big event in Leicester

BBC Asian Network is set to host one of Leicester’s largest cultural events, Village India & Experience Gujarat. The event which is expected to attract over 40,000 people, takes place from 10th -13th September 2009 in the grounds and auditorium of De Montfort Hall and Gardens, Leicester and there’ll be a complete reconstruction of an Indian village to add to the whole experience.

BBC Asian Network presenters Jas Rao, Bobby Friction along with popular Gujarati show presenters Dev Parmar, Jayna Shah, Mahesh Nathwani will take centre stage and host the Village India main stage.

The mammoth three day event comprises of live music and entertainment from big names including Gujarati stars Parthiv Gohil, Aishwarya Majumdar alongside kings of Bhangra Jazzy B and Sukshinder Shinda.

The fully interactive Asian Network DJ Wagon will be located on site. DJ's Bobby Friction, Sonny Ji, DJ Kayper are set to drop the freshest beats while visitors have the chance to star in their own Bollywood movie poster; and budding singers can perform their favourite Bollywood songs from the past and present in the karaoke tent.
